
Director, External and International Affairs
Functions
- Initiate, plan, promote, execute and oversee the exploration of linkage undertakings (institutional, industrial and organizational collaboration and consortium) of the University with local and foreign entities in the form of research collaborations, exchange of publication, sponsorship of conferences, consortia for program implementation, faculty and student exchange programs, scholarships, endowments, faculty industry immersion, student industrial training and other related matter that will redound to the realization of PSAU vision and mission.
- Assist in resource generation from land, infrastructure, material and human resources of the University in coordination with relevant units to support the academic, research and other development programs of PSAU through linkages with external funding institutions.
- Act as the repository of all documents (memoranda of agreement, memoranda of understanding, contracts, etc.) establishing linkages of the university with foreign or local colleges or universities, industries, government agencies, local government units, public or private organizations, civil societies, foundations and people’s organizations.
